Spring Quarter jazz show tonight at Peninsula College

PORT ANGELES — David P. Jones and the PC Jazz Ensemble will host their spring quarter show at 7 tonight in Maier Hall.

The concert on the Peninsula College campus, 1502 E. Lauridsen Blvd., is free and open to the public.

Singers Robbin Eaves, Olga Palenga and Scott Sizer will be backed by the 17-piece PC Jazz Ensemble, which also will be heard on several instrumental numbers.

The composers and bandleaders represented in this concert will include George Gershwin, Thad Jones, Buddy Rich, Mary Lou Williams, Gerry Mulligan, A. C. Jobim, Benny Golson, Lerner & Lowe, Matt Dennis, Daniel Barry and Jones.

From Port Angeles are Palenga (piano), Bob Bailey (alto sax), Richard “Doc” Thorson (tenor sax), Ken Lorentzen (trumpet), Ed Donohue (trumpet), Kris Grier (trumpet), Tyler Benedict (trombone) and Jones (keyboards/director).

From Sequim are Andy Geiger (tenor sax), Jeff Dingle (trombone), Tim Naples (bass trombone), Elaine Gardner-Morales (bass), and Nicia Pfeffer (drums).

Representing Port Townsend are John Adams (alto & soprano saxes), Lorenzo Jones (bari sax) and Sizer (trumpet).

Hailing from Port Ludlow is Ron Daylo (trombone) and drummer Tor Brandes makes the trek all the way from Brinnon.
